Sports anchor suspended over tweet
Updated | By Staff Writer

E News Channel Africa has suspended sports anchor Lance Witten for a comment he posted on Twitter.
ENCA head of news Patrick Conroy said the comments were about the death of a woman at last night's Linkin Park concert in Cape Town.
Witten tweeted: "Linkin Park is so badass, people are dying to see 'em."
The woman was killed and 19 people were injured when temporary scaffolding collapsed at the Cape Town stadium where the band was performing.
"Our hearts go out to the family and friends of the young woman who lost her life, and all those who were injured in this terrible accident," said Conroy.
Earlier, ENCA tweeted: "NOTE: Witten’s comments do not reflect the views or values of our company. An internal inquiry into Mr Witten’s comments will be conducted."
Witten has since deleted the tweet.
